摘 要:目的探讨苦参素型锌指蛋白4(ZMAT4)、神经细胞黏附因子(NCAM)水平在甲状腺癌组织中的表达及临床意义,为指导临床早期干预提供依据。方法选取2018年1月~2019年12月收治的30例甲状腺癌患者作为甲状腺癌组,并选择同期甲状腺腺瘤患者30例作为甲状腺腺瘤组,两组均进行甲状腺手术治疗,术后病理组织均采用免疫组织化学染色法检测组织中ZMAT4、NCAM表达,分析ZMAT4、NCAM水平在甲状腺癌组织中的表达及临床意义。结果ZMAT4、NCAM在甲状腺癌组织中的阳性表达率均低于甲状腺腺瘤组织(P<0.001);甲状腺癌组不同分期下ZMAT4、NCAM阳性表达率比较,差异均有统计学意义(P<0.05);经logistic回归分析结果显示,ZMAT4、NCAM阳性表达率低是甲状腺癌发生的危险因素(OR>1,P<0.001);绘制受试者工作曲线(ROC)发现,组织中ZMAT4、NCAM表达预测甲状腺癌的曲线下面积(AUC)分别为:0.800、0.783,均有一定预测价值;采用双变量Spearman直线相关性分析,结果显示,甲状腺癌患者ZMAT4与NCAM之间呈正相关(r=0.811,P<0.001)。结论ZMAT4、NCAM阳性表达率低可成为判断甲状腺癌发生的指标,临床可通过检测组织中ZMAT4、NCAM表达预测甲状腺癌发生、发展情况,及时采取干预措施。Objective To investigate the expression and clinical significance of the levels of zinc finger matrin-type protein 4(ZMAT4)and neural cell adhesion molecule(NCAM)in thyroid cancer tissues,so as to provide basis for guiding clinical early intervention.Methods 30 patients with thyroid cancer admitted to hospital from January 2018 to December 2019 were selected as thyroid cancer group,and 30 patients with thyroid adenoma during the same period were selected as thyroid adenoma group.Both groups were received thyroid surgery for treatment,and the expressions of ZMAT4 and NCAM in postoperative pathological tissues were all detected by immunohistochemical staining.In addition,the expression and clinical significance of ZMAT4 and NCAM levels in thyroid cancer tissues were analyzed.Results The positive expression rates of ZMAT4 and NCAM in thyroid cancer tissues were lower than those in thyroid adenoma tissues(P<0.001).There was a statistically significant difference in the comparison of the positive expression rates of ZMAT4 and NCAM in different stages(P<0.05).Logistic regression analysis showed that the low positive expression rates of ZMAT4 and NCAM were the risk factors of thyroid cancer(OR>1,P<0.001).Receiver operating curve(ROC)was drawn and found that the area under the curve(AUC)of thyroid cancer predicted by ZMAT4 and NCAM expressions in tissues were 0.800 and 0.783,respectively,which had certain predictive value.Spearman linear correlation analysis was used,and the results of which showed that there was a positive correlation between ZMAT4 and NCAM in patients with thyroid cancer(r=0.811,P<0.001).Conclusion Low positive expression rates of ZMAT4 and NCAM can be used as indicators to judge the occurrence of thyroid cancer.The occurrence and development of thyroid cancer can be predicted by detecting the expressions of ZMAT4 and NCAM in clinic,and timely intervention measures should be taken.
